refactor: modernize Process API and add SIMD optimizations

Phase 2:

  • Refactored Process.run and Process.new calls in helpers.cr and
    process_runner.cr to eliminate shell: true and use the RFC 0025 typed
    Process API, preventing shell injections.
  • Implemented LRU Cache boundaries on @@cache in ai_transformer.cr
    with a MAX_CACHE_SIZE of 1000 to prevent memory leaks in persistent instances.
  • Removed unused shell: true flag in database.cr seed invocation.

Phase 3:

  • Applied @[TargetFeature("+avx2")] to the high-frequency string
    parsing methods in AmberCLI::Vendor::Inflector to accelerate regex and
    string operations.
